Key Trends Changing Modular Lab Furniture in 2025

Modular lab designs are not only about space-saving designs. Now, they are about making the lab smarter, safer, and simpler. Here is what can be done to keep them updated:

1. Flexibility and Reconfiguration

Flexibility is the latest lab furniture trend. Laboratories want furniture that can be reconfigured or customized when necessary. For instance, lab benches and workstations on wheels or those having adjustable parts enable users to reconfigure the setup for other experiments in no time. This benefits laboratories in terms of saving time, money, and optimizing space use.

2. Increased Safety and Ergonomics

Safety and comfort are more crucial than ever. Furniture is designed to minimize body strain and meet all safety norms. Height-adjustable tables and ergonomic chairs enable individuals to work more comfortably with less pain and aches. Modern lab furniture also incorporates rounded edges, chemical-resistant coatings, and proper ventilation provisions for safeguarding lab users against harm.

3. Optimised Space Utilisation

Laboratories have limited space, particularly at schools and city-based institutions. Smart furniture planning in 2025 employs the optimal available space in each corner. Items such as wall cabinets, narrow drawer units, and under-bench storage enable the labs to be efficiently organized without getting congested. This space-efficient modular lab furniture is perfect for large as well as small laboratories.

4. Smart and Power-Saving Technology Integration

Technology is also being integrated into modern lab furniture these days. Charging points, data ports, and LED task lighting are being embedded in most workstations. Systems have even been equipped with smart controls to conserve energy. Not only are they providing the lab with a modern, new look, but also cutting power consumption and streamlining workflow.

5. Sustainability and Green Materials

The other trending option is the use of sustainable materials. Laboratories today are being made green, and modular lab furniture is therefore being produced using recycled materials and low-VOC (Volatile Organic Compounds) finishes. The long-lasting furniture that can be reconfigured or reused is also gaining popularity. These green options achieve environmental objectives and lab waste minimization.

Modular Lab Furniture Trending in 2025

Modern labs rely on well-designed furniture systems that benefit both people and equipment. These modular systems must surely be used in 2025:

Anti-Vibration Table

This table is made specifically to withstand shakes or movement when working with sensitive instruments. It features a heavy base, granite surface, and specific rubber pads to dampen the vibrations. It's ideal for laboratories where precise measurements are needed, such as when weighing using a weighing balance. With air movements or gentle shakes on the ground floor, this table ensures readings remain consistent.

Sleek System

Sleek System is modern and also functional. Its slim design provides more room in the lab, making it simple to add equipment or other furnishings. It is supported on sturdy, height-adjustable PP legs with PVC skirting for a clean design. This system is ideal for labs that desire a neat, open setup without compromising on strength.

Plinth System

The Plinth System utilizes under-bench modules that lift and support the worktops. It's extremely strong and can handle heavy loads easily without any issue. It's ideal for laboratories requiring plenty of room for storage but with low furniture movement demands. It's easy to use, economical, and ideal for long-lasting setups.

Pedestal System

The Pedestal System is a traditional design that also works very well in the present day. It has a strong base that supports the entire weight of the work surfaces and sinks. The built-in cabinets offer ample storage capacity and are suitable for labs that want a fixed and sturdy building. Most schools and research labs continue to use this system since it is long-lasting.
